Back to the classic of classics, then: freeze! What would it be like to revisit the famous tragedy, translating it into contemporary language, in which the playwright’s words will dialogue with the music as well as with the image and its inexhaustible capacity for illusion? Can we betray Shakespeare just a little in order to really do him justice? How about if Hamlet were a super hero with exceptional powers? This is what the La Cordonnerie company, which has created this wacky cine-spectacle, has chosen as its starting point. Hamlet, a naive young man, must avenge the murder of his father and reestablish the truth in Denmark, this kingdom where “something is definitely rotten.” This funny, screwball play and its multiple effects gives the Ghost a body, does send poor Ophelia to the convent while hanging onto her rag dolls, and fights duels with forks and knives. And of course Hamlet is now (super) Hamlet. Yet it is Shakespeare himself who speaks, his genius and his fantasy reaching even the youngest audiences’ ears.

scenario, adaptation Samuel Hercule, Métilde Weyergans / music Timothée Jolly / lighting, technical direction Johannes Charvolin, Sébastien Dumas / sound score, sound engineer Adrian Bourget, Éric Rousson / with (on stage and on screen) Samuel Hercule, Timothée Jolly, Florie Perroud, Métilde Weyergans
Coproduction La Cordonnerie / La Filature, Scène nationale – Mulhouse / the Aragon Cultural Centre in Oyonnax / Le Granit, Scène nationale de Belfort / the théâtre de la Renaissance of Oullins. With the support from the TRAFFO_CarréRotondes. La Cordonnerie receives support from the Rhône-Alpes region. This piece was created following a residency at La Filature in December 2011 and January 2012.

This exhibition prolongs the cine-concert of (super) Hamlet. It consists of a mix of installations and visual tableaux created using the costumes of the film, puppets/ effigies of the characters in the play as well as video projections.
